• 6 Similarities Between Park Shin Hye And Choi Tae Joon That Are Likely The Reason They Will Have A Happy Marriage

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on, who have been together for more than 4 years, will be married in January next year.

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on started dating in 2018 after admitting that they were lovers. 

    The two have been close friends since their debut in the entertainment industry and developed into lovers.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on attract attention because they have so many commonalities that they can boast of their 'perfect chemistry'.

    Let's find out together what these two people have in common, because they have many similarities and are likely to have a happy family without fighting after marriage.

    1. Thy who entered the entertainment industry as a child actors.

    Park Shin Hye entered the entertainment industry in 2003 at the age of 13 by appearing in the music video for singer Lee Seung Hwan's 'Flower'.

    Since then, she has walked the road as an actress, appearing in numerous works, starting with the child role of Han Jeong Seo (Choi Ji Woo) in SBS 'Stairway to Heaven'.

    Choi Tae Joon, who started acting at the age of 11, appeared in SBS 'Piano' as a child of Lee Kyung-ho (Jo In Sung).

    As such, the two made their debut as child actors at a young age and walked the same path, so it seems that they are able to share difficult stories together.

    1. They are alumnus of the Department of Theater and Film at Chung-Ang University

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on graduated from the Department of Theater at Chung-Ang University, where many celebrities have appeared.

    On campus, Park Shin Hye was in the class of 2008 and Choi Tae Joon was in the class of 2009, and they met as seniors and juniors.

    Since the two were in the same department, they took classes together and became close friends while hanging out as colleagues. It seems that a lot of acquaintances overlap.

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on, who came out of the same school and became close friends, continued their relationship as friends.

    1. Serious sports fanatic about bowling.

    Park Shin Hye revealed her extraordinary love for bowling in an interview with a media outlet in the past.

    She said that her parents liked it, so she also liked bowling, saying, "I always have a bowling bag in my car."

    Choi Tae Joon is also famous in the entertainment industry as a 'Bowling Mania'. 

    He has excellent bowling skills to the point of being a member of the celebrity bowling team 'Team Member' led by Son Ho-young.

    1. 'Insa' who likes to hang out with people

    Park Shin Hye has a tendency to be 'Savvy' enough to always maintain close acquaintance with the actors she worked with in the same work.

    In fact, Park Shin Hye also boasted of many personal connections such as Lee Hong-ki, Ryu Jun-yeol, Lee Jong-suk, Kang Ha-neul, and Yuri.

    Choi Tae Joon is also known to hold various gatherings because he likes to hang out with people. He maintains close acquaintances with Jo Bo-ah, Zico, Ji Chang-wook, and Lee Sung-kyung.

    1. Cat butler on days off

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on have one thing in common: they have cats.

    Park Shin Hye often reveals her daily life with cats Harry and Dal-i through her SNS, showing off her affection. She smiled happily while posting pictures and videos of playing with the cat.

    Choi Tae-Jun also posted a photo of him in the same pose as a cat on social media in the past, announcing the fact that he was a 'cat butler'.

    In particular, Choi Tae Joon chose a person who likes cats as his ideal type in a singles pictorial interview in 2017.

    1. Playful Personality

    Park Shin Hye and Choi Tae Joon's similarity is the fact that they have a playful personality.

    Whenever Park Shin Hye was filming a work, she showed how to play with the actors in the making.

    In particular, she posted a picture of her having fun with Jo Seung-woo while filming JTBC's 'Sisyphus: The myth' on her Instagram.

    Choi Tae Joon said in OBS 'Unique Entertainment News' in 2014, "Actually, he's a mischievous person." He said that he was very playful enough to admit that he was not good at saying 'I love you'.

  • ‘Resident Playbook’ preview teases Jo Jung Suk and possibly Jeon Mi Do—ratings expected to skyrocket

    Jo Jung Suk is officially back—and fans of Hospital Playlist couldn’t be more excited.

    In the preview for episode 10 of Resident Playbook, aired by tvN on May 10, Jo Jung Suk’s character Lee Ik Jun is shown walking through a dimly lit hospital, saying, “It’s been so long since I came here.”

    The short scene sparked immediate buzz online, especially when he’s seen holding hands with a woman—whose face is hidden. Many viewers are now asking: Is it Chae Song Hwa?

    Although her identity isn’t revealed, fans are hopeful that the woman is Jeon Mi Do, who played Chae Song Hwa in Hospital Playlist.

    Earlier announcements confirmed that both Jo Jung Suk and Jeon Mi Do would make appearances in Resident Playbook, fueling speculation that the beloved duo is finally reuniting on screen.

    The teaser quickly became a hot topic, helping the drama maintain its upward momentum. Resident Playbook—a spin-off of the hit series Hospital Playlist—has been gaining strong viewership, with its latest episode setting new personal ratings records.

    The show has consistently ranked No. 1 in its time slot across all channels, showing that fans are deeply invested in the lives and growth of the young doctors at the center of the story.

    As the series continues to mix heartwarming guest appearances with its own emotional stories, viewers are now eagerly waiting for episode 10, airing May 11 at 9:20 PM KST, to see what’s next.
